Milan, known for its fashion and rich culture, is served by three major airports: Milan Malpensa, Milan Linate, and Milan Bergamo. Milan Malpensa Airport, the largest and busiest, offers a wide range of international flights and connects Milan to many global destinations. It is a hub for prestigious airlines like Emirates and Lufthansa, ensuring a high level of service and comfort for travelers. Although further from the city center, excellent transport links like the Malpensa Express train provide quick access to downtown in under an hour. However, the cost of transportation to the city can be higher compared to other airports. In contrast, Milan Linate Airport is the closest to the city, making it a convenient choice for visitors. It mainly operates domestic and short-haul flights, fostering connections with major European destinations. Airlines such as Alitalia and British Airways use Linate as their base, guaranteeing reliable services. Travelers can reach the city center within minutes by bus or taxi, saving time and allowing for smoother onward journeys. However, due to its proximity to the city, Linate can be subject to more air traffic, potentially causing delays. Lastly, Milan Bergamo Airport, officially named Orio al Serio, is located in the town of Bergamo and serves as a secondary airport for Milan. It is mainly used by low-cost carriers like Ryanair, offering affordable options for budget-conscious travelers. Despite being further away from the city, efficient shuttle services are available, ensuring a cost-effective journey. However, the longer travel time to Milan's center may be a downside for those seeking immediate access to the attractions. In summary, Milan Malpensa Airport is ideal for international flights and offers a high level of service, while Milan Linate Airport provides a convenient and quick connection to the city. Milan Bergamo Airport is a budget-friendly alternative, although with slightly longer travel times.
